How to Convert MPG to L/100km (Fuel Efficiency Guide)

Fuel efficiency is measured differently around the world. Americans use miles per gallon (mpg), Europeans use liters per 100 kilometers (L/100km), and some countries use km/L. This guide explains how to convert between them and understand what good fuel efficiency means.

Understanding Fuel Efficiency Units

There are three main fuel efficiency measurements:

• **MPG (Miles Per Gallon)**: Used in USA and UK (but with different gallon sizes!) • **L/100km (Liters per 100 kilometers)**: Used in Europe, Australia, and most of the world • **km/L (Kilometers per Liter)**: Used in Japan, India, and parts of Asia

The key difference: MPG measures distance per fuel (higher = better), while L/100km measures fuel per distance (lower = better).

MPG to L/100km Conversion Formula

Because mpg and L/100km are inverse relationships, the conversion uses division rather than multiplication:

Conversion Formulas

US MPG to L/100km: L/100km = 235.215 ÷ mpg UK MPG to L/100km: L/100km = 282.481 ÷ mpg L/100km to US MPG: mpg = 235.215 ÷ L/100km

MPG to L/100km Conversion

To convert MPG (US) to L/100km: L/100km = 235.215 ÷ MPG. For example, 30 MPG = 235.215 ÷ 30 = 7.84 L/100km. To convert L/100km to MPG: MPG = 235.215 ÷ L/100km. For example, 8 L/100km = 235.215 ÷ 8 = 29.4 MPG.

US Gallons vs UK Gallons

A common source of confusion: US and UK gallons are different sizes!

Important Difference

US gallon = 3.785 liters UK (Imperial) gallon = 4.546 liters This means UK mpg is about 20% higher than US mpg for the same efficiency! Example: A car rated 40 US mpg = 48 UK mpg

MPG to L/100km Conversion Table

Quick reference for common fuel efficiency values:

US MPGUK MPGL/100kmkm/LEfficiency Rating
151815.76.4Poor (Large SUV/Truck)
202411.88.5Below average
25309.410.6Average
30367.812.8Good
35426.714.9Very good
40485.917.0Excellent
50604.721.3Hybrid territory
60723.925.5Best hybrids

What Is Good Fuel Efficiency?

Fuel efficiency standards and expectations:

Vehicle TypePoorAverageGoodExcellent
City car>7 L/100km6-75-6<5
Compact>8 L/100km7-85-7<5
Sedan>9 L/100km7-95-7<5
SUV>12 L/100km9-127-9<7
Pickup truck>15 L/100km12-1510-12<10
Hybrid>5 L/100km4-53-4<3

Real-World vs Rated Fuel Economy

Official fuel economy ratings are tested under ideal conditions. Real-world consumption is typically 10-25% higher.

Factors Affecting Real-World Efficiency

• Highway vs city driving: Highway is usually 10-20% better • Aggressive driving: Can increase consumption 25-35% • Air conditioning: Adds 5-15% consumption • Cold weather: Engine runs less efficiently (10-20% worse) • Roof racks/cargo: Adds drag (5-25% worse) • Tire pressure: Low pressure increases consumption • Traffic conditions: Stop-and-go is worst for efficiency

Calculating Fuel Costs

Understanding efficiency helps you calculate driving costs:

Fuel Cost Formula

Cost per 100 km = (L/100km) × Fuel Price (€/L) Example at 7 L/100km and €1.80/L: 7 × €1.80 = €12.60 per 100 km Annual cost (15,000 km): 150 × €12.60 = €1,890

How to Improve Your Fuel Efficiency

Simple changes can improve your fuel economy by 10-25%:

1. **Maintain steady speed**: Use cruise control when possible 2. **Accelerate gradually**: Aggressive acceleration wastes fuel 3. **Check tire pressure**: Properly inflated tires reduce rolling resistance 4. **Remove excess weight**: Every 50 kg costs about 1-2% efficiency 5. **Plan routes**: Avoid traffic and combine trips 6. **Service regularly**: Clean air filters and proper oil improve efficiency 7. **Use AC wisely**: Windows down at low speeds, AC at high speeds
